Accessibility first: ramps, crosswalks, and doors get cleared before the wider sweep.
Brine surfaces 12-24 hours pre-event to block ice bonding.
Stage plows near dense corridors, transit stops, and schools to shave minutes off ETAs.
Prioritize entries, ADA ramps, bus stops, and crosswalks, then widen lanes and clear drains.
Calibrated salting to avoid over-application and runoff.
We mark obstacles so every return trip is safer and smoother.
Material blends pivot with temperature swings to prevent black ice.
